| 일 | 월 | 화 | 수 | 목 | 금 | 토 |
|---|---|---|---|---|---|---|
| 1 | 2 | 3 | 4 | |||
| 5 | 6 | 7 | 8 | 9 | 10 | 11 |
| 12 | 13 | 14 | 15 | 16 | 17 | 18 |
| 19 | 20 | 21 | 22 | 23 | 24 | 25 |
| 26 | 27 | 28 | 29 | 30 |
Tags
- 네이버 블로그 이웃추가 자동
- Selenium 네이버 블로그
- nodejs
- 실시간
- 서이추 매크로
- node.js
- 서로이웃추가 매크로
- 실시간 웹소켓 서버
- Selenium
- 셀레니움
- kwoss2341
- 서이추 자동
- 국세청
- 서로이웃추가 자동
- Java
- 웹소켓 서버
- 크롤러
- 크롤링
- 웹소켓
- 네이버 블로그
- rabbitmq
- amqplib
- Node
- 스크래퍼
- socket.io
Archives
- Today
- Total
defaultK
[JAVA] Selenium - 개발 환경 세팅 본문
1. pom.xml 추가
(최신버전: 4.1.4 추가. 해당 링크에서 원하는 버전 조회하여 추가)
<!-- https://mvnrepository.com/artifact/org.seleniumhq.selenium/selenium-java -->
<dependency>
<groupId>org.seleniumhq.selenium</groupId>
<artifactId>selenium-java</artifactId>
<version>4.1.4</version>
</dependency>
2. 크롬 드라이버 다운로드
https://chromedriver.chromium.org/downloads
ChromeDriver - WebDriver for Chrome - Downloads
Current Releases If you are using Chrome version 101, please download ChromeDriver 101.0.4951.41 If you are using Chrome version 100, please download ChromeDriver 100.0.4896.60 If you are using Chrome version 99, please download ChromeDriver 99.0.4844.51 F
chromedriver.chromium.org
크롬 브라우저 버전과 맞는 드라이버를 다운로드.
(크롬 브라우저:101.0.4951.41, 크롬 드라이버:101.0.4951.41)
3. TEST
public class SeleniumMain {
public static String WEB_DRIVER_ID = "webdriver.chrome.driver";
public static String WEB_DRIVER_PATH = "chromedriver.exe";
public static String url = "https://www.hometax.go.kr/";
public static void main(String[] args) throws InterruptedException {
System.setProperty(WEB_DRIVER_ID, WEB_DRIVER_PATH);
ChromeDriver driver = new ChromeDriver();
driver.get(url);
Thread.sleep(10000);
driver.quit();
}
}
다운로드 받은 드라이버는 WEB_DRIVER_PATH에서 경로를 설정.

'Selenium' 카테고리의 다른 글
| [JAVA] Selenium 네이버 블로그 서로이웃추가 자동화 프로그램 (1) | 2022.06.19 |
|---|
Comments